Abstract
A study has been made of electron scattering from CO in the energy region 9.5 to 11.5 eV. This has been done at various angles of scattering and in two exit channels which are the v=0 and v=1 vibrational levels of the ground state of CO. In particular a resonance has been studied which we observe at 10.02 eV+or-0.03 eV and with a natural width of 0.045 eV+or-0.005 eV. Other features have also been observed in both exit channels and those in the inelastic channel appear to be due to further resonant processes.Keywords
